mirror of
https://github.com/AleoHQ/leo.git
synced 2024-12-21 00:21:47 +03:00
339 lines
8.2 KiB
Plaintext
339 lines
8.2 KiB
Plaintext
---
|
|
ns: ParseExpression
|
|
expectation: Pass
|
|
outputs:
|
|
-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 1 < 1
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 5
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 1
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 1
|
|
-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"2"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 2<3
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"3"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 3
|
|
col_stop: 4
|
|
path: lt.leo
|
|
content: 2<3
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 4
|
|
path: lt.leo
|
|
content: 2<3
|
|
- Binary:
|
|
left: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"2"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 5
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"3"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
- Binary:
|
|
left: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"2"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 5
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
op: Add
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
right: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"3"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"4"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 13
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
op: Add
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4
|
|
- Binary:
|
|
left: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"2"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 5
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"3"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 < 2 < 3
|
|
- Binary:
|
|
left:
|
|
Binary:
|
|
left: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"1"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 2
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"2"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 5
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
op: Add
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 6
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
right: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"3"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 10
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"4"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 13
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
op: Add
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 9
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 14
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
right:
|
|
Binary:
|
|
left:
|
|
Value:
|
|
Implicit:
|
|
- "5"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 17
|
|
col_stop: 18
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
right:
|
|
Value:
|
|
Implicit:
|
|
- "6"
|
|
- line_start: 1
|
|
line_stop: 1
|
|
col_start: 21
|
|
col_stop: 22
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
op: Add
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 17
|
|
col_stop: 22
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|
|
op: Lt
|
|
span:
|
|
line_start: 1
|
|
line_stop: 1
|
|
col_start: 1
|
|
col_stop: 22
|
|
path: lt.leo
|
|
content: 1 + 2 < 3 + 4 < 5 + 6
|